Как убрать ссылку с текста в Excel

Гиперссылка в ячейке Excel часто мешает восприятию данных, превращая обычный текст в активный элемент навигации, который требует от пользователя постоянного контроля за курсором при наведении. Удаление такого форматирования необходимо, когда вы готовите отчет к печати или копируете данные в другую систему, где внешние адреса могут вызвать ошибки или выглядеть неуместно. Существует несколько эффективных методов, позволяющих очистить текст от гиперссылок, не затрагивая основное содержимое ячейки.

Чаще всего проблема возникает при импорте данных из веб-таблиц или копировании больших массивов информации из браузеров, где Excel автоматически распознает URL-адреса и применяет к ним соответствующий стиль. Чтобы вернуть ячейкам обычный текстовый формат, можно использовать встроенные инструменты контекстного меню, функции на ленте или даже макросы для массовой обработки. Выбор конкретного способа зависит от объема данных и версии используемого офисного пакета.

Важно понимать, что простое удаление текста вместе со ссылкой приведет к потере информации, поэтому задача состоит именно в сохранении видимого содержимого при отказе от функционала перехода. Ниже рассмотрены пошаговые алгоритмы действий, которые помогут справиться с этой задачей за несколько секунд, независимо от количества обработанных ячеек.

Использование контекстного меню для одной ячейки

Самый быстрый способ удалить гиперссылку из одной или нескольких выделенных ячеек — это воспользоваться стандартным контекстным меню. Для этого необходимо навести курсор на ячейку, содержащую ссылку, и нажать правую кнопку мыши, чтобы вызвать список доступных действий. В открывшемся меню следует найти пункт Удалить гиперссылку, который обычно расположен в нижней части списка.

Если выделена область из множества ячеек, содержащих разные типы ссылок, команда применится ко всем выбранным объектам одновременно. Это позволяет оптимизировать работу с небольшими таблицами, где нужно быстро очистить несколько разрозненных ячеек от лишнего форматирования. После выполнения действия текст останется в ячейке, но потеряет синий цвет и подчеркивание.

Стоит отметить, что данный метод работает только с активными гиперссылками, созданными через стандартный механизм Excel. Если текст просто отформатирован как ссылка вручную (изменен цвет и шрифт), то такой пункт меню будет недоступен, и потребуется сбросить форматирование другими средствами.

⚠️ Внимание: При удалении гиперссылки через контекстное меню история переходов может быть утеряна, если вы планируете использовать документ как навигационную карту.

Массовое удаление ссылок через ленту инструментов

Для работы с большими массивами данных удобнее использовать инструменты, расположенные на ленте меню в верхней части окна программы. Этот метод особенно эффективен, когда необходимо обработать целые столбцы или строки, содержащие тысячи URL-адресов. Сначала выделите нужный диапазон ячеек, затем перейдите на вкладку Главная в группе инструментов Редактирование.

В правой части панели найдите кнопку Очистить (обычно обозначена ластиком) и нажмите на стрелку рядом с ней. В выпадающем списке выберите опцию Удалить гиперссылки. Это действие мгновенно конвертирует все активные ссылки в обычном тексте, сохраняя при этом сами данные intact. Данный подход гарантирует, что структура таблицы не будет нарушена.

Альтернативный вариант в той же группе — использование кнопки Очистить форматы, но она удалит не только ссылки, но и другие настройки оформления, такие как цвет фона или шрифт. Поэтому для точечной работы лучше выбирать специализированную команду удаления гиперссылок, чтобы не пришлось восстанавливать внешний вид документа.

Горячие клавиши для быстрой очистки

Профессиональные пользователи Excel часто предпочитают использовать комбинации клавиш, так как это значительно ускоряет процесс работы с документами. Стандартной единой кнопки для удаления ссылок в русскоязычной версии может не быть, но можно использовать последовательность действий через клавиатуру. Нажатие сочетания Alt + H + E + A (в зависимости от раскладки и версии) может вызвать меню очистки.

Однако наиболее универсальным способом является использование последовательности Alt, E, S, V (для вставки значений), если вы копируете данные поверх самих себя. Более простой вариант для многих версий — это вызов контекстного меню клавишей Shift + F10, а затем выбор нужного пункта стрелками. Это позволяет убрать ссылку, не отрывая рук от клавиатуры.

Если вы часто выполняете эту операцию, целесообразно создать макрос и назначить ему собственную горячую клавишу. Это превратит многоступенчатый процесс в одно нажатие, что критически важно при обработке отчетов в сжатые сроки. Скрипт может быть простым и не требовать глубоких знаний программирования.

📊 Каким способом вы чаще всего убираете ссылки?
Через правую кнопку мыши
Через ленту меню
С помощью макроса
Вручную перепечатываю текст

Применение функции ВСТАВИТЬ ЗНАЧЕНИЯ

Один из самых надежных способов конвертировать ссылки в обычный текст — это использование функции вставки значений. Этот метод полностью отсекает привязку к внешнему ресурсу, оставляя только текстовое представление адреса или названия. Для начала скопируйте диапазон ячеек с гиперссылками, используя Ctrl + C.

Затем, не снимая выделения, нажмите правой кнопкой мыши на выделенную область и в разделе «Параметры вставки» выберите значок с цифрами 123 (Значения). Также можно использовать специальную вставку через меню. В результате Excel заменит активные объекты на их текстовое содержимое, и ссылки исчезнут безвозвратно.

Преимущество этого метода в том, что он работает даже в тех случаях, когда стандартное удаление гиперссылок по каким-то причинам недоступно или работает некорректно. Это универсальное решение для «лечения» сложных файлов, полученных из сторонних источников.

Метод Скорость Сохранение форматов Подходит для массивов
Контекстное меню Высокая Да Нет
Лента инструментов Средняя Да Да
Вставка значений Высокая Нет (только текст) Да
Макрос VBA Мгновенная Да Да

Автоматизация через макросы VBA

Если вам приходится регулярно сталкиваться с необходимостью очистить текст от ссылок в больших объемах, лучшим решением станет использование макроса на языке VBA. Это позволит автоматизировать процесс и выполнять его по нажатию одной кнопки. Код макроса прост и не требует глубоких знаний программирования для его внедрения.

Для создания макроса нажмите Alt + F11, вставьте новый модуль и используйте следующий код, который проходит по выделенному диапазону и удаляет все гиперссылки:

Sub DeleteHyperlinks()

Dim hl As Hyperlink

On Error Resume Next

For Each hl In ActiveSheet.Hyperlinks

hl.Delete

Next hl

End Sub

Этот скрипт удаляет все гиперссылки на активном листе. Если нужно обработать только выделенное, код можно модифицировать. Запуск макроса занимает доли секунды даже на таблицах с тысячами строк.

Использование макросов особенно актуально для корпоративных пользователей, которые готовят шаблоны отчетов для коллег. Внедрив такую функцию, вы избавите себя от рутинной работы в будущем. Не забудьте сохранить файл в формате с поддержкой макросов (.xlsm).

☑️ Проверка перед запуском макроса

Выполнено: 0 / 4

Предотвращение автоматического создания ссылок

Часто пользователи ищут способ, как убрать ссылку, потому что Excel создает их автоматически при вводе текста. Чтобы избежать этой проблемы в будущем, можно изменить настройки программы. Перейдите в меню Файл -> Параметры -> Правописание -> Параметры автозамены.

В открывшемся окне перейдите на вкладку Автоформат при вводе и снимите галочку с пункта адреса интернета и сетевые пути заменять гиперссылками. После этого программа перестанет автоматически конвертировать текст в ссылки, и вам не придется их удалять. Это глобальная настройка, которая применяется ко всем новым документам.

Также можно использовать апостроф перед вводом адреса (например, 'www.site.com), чтобы принудительно заставить Excel воспринимать ввод как текст. Однако изменение параметров автозамены является более удобным и постоянным решением для тех, кто работает с большими объемами текстовых данных.

⚠️ Внимание: Отключение автозамены не удалит уже созданные ссылки в текущем документе, это предотвратит их появление только при новом вводе.

Часто задаваемые вопросы (FAQ)

Можно ли удалить все гиперссылки сразу во всей книге Excel?

Да, для этого лучше всего использовать макрос VBA, который будет циклически проходить по всем листам книги и очищать их. Стандартными средствами можно очищать только по одному листу или выделенному диапазону за раз.

Сохранится ли текст после удаления гиперссылки?

Да, при использовании методов «Удалить гиперссылку» или макроса видимый текст в ячейке остается без изменений. Удаляется только функциональная привязка к адресу и специфическое оформление (синий цвет, подчеркивание).

Как убрать ссылку, если она ведет на ячейку внутри этого же файла?

Процедура абсолютно идентична удалению внешних ссылок. Выделите ячейку, нажмите правую кнопку мыши и выберите Удалить гиперссылку. Внутренние навигационные связи будут разорваны, но текст останется.

Почему после удаления ссылки текст все еще синий?

Это означает, что стиль ячейки был изменен вручную или унаследован. Чтобы исправить это, используйте кнопку Очистить форматы на вкладке «Главная» или вручную измените цвет шрифта на черный и уберите подчеркивание.